Ready to drive a wedge for European tickets is the Turin!
“Granata” prevailed with its 2-1 Cagliari for its 22nd matchday Serie Ain a game that took a two-goal lead from the first half and managed the advantage in the second half successfully, taking a valuable “three points”.
In particular, Torino is in 10th place and with 31 points is tied with Napoli, being -2 from 6th, Lazio, and the places that secure Europe for the new season.
In the match, the visitors entered better and opened the scoring in the 23rd minute with Zapatawhile in the delays (45+3′) of the first part o Richie made it 2-0.
In the second half, Viola it was reduced to 2-1 for Cagliari, but in the finale he could not get anything more and Torino celebrated a great victory. Radonich, who is a key transfer target of Olympiakos, was not in the “grenade” mission.
